Tishomingo’s majestic Blue River is one of the last streams in the state to flow from it’s natural source without the interference of man-made structures controlling its flow. The water level is currently normal and 73 degrees, and is one of the most beautiful hidden gems in the Sooner State. Check out this river that is the perfect spot to spend a summer’s day.
